quote:

As a newbie to the stock market....am I being naive to have this much faith in SLI?


I don't know how much faith you have in them, but the thing to remember with all stocks is that, by investing in them, you are gambling. Unless you work for them and have inside knowledge, you are placing a bet on them doing/delivering on what they say they will. No one here, even Smackover, knows for certain that they will be able to do that. All you can do is to take into consideration the information available to you and make the most informed decision possible for your own financial situation. There will always be risk...plan accordingly.
